Salary & Benefits
- Dual Fuel: £39,033 per annum
- Dual Fuel (3 Phase / CT): £40,117 per annum
- Dual Fuel (inside M25*): £42,285 per annum
- Dual Fuel (3 Phase / CT inside M25*): £43,370 per annum
- Attendance & Safety Bonus: Up to £2,000 per annum
*M25 weighting applies to roles based within the M25 boundary.
Additional benefits typically include: Company vehicle and fuel.
